+=head2 Usage
+
+After configuring the script you may run your first test with
+
+ checkmail user@example.org
+
+B<checkmail> will check the address for syntactic validity. If the
+address is valid, it will try to determine the mail exchanger(s) (MX)
+responsible for I<example.org> by querying the DNS for the respective
+MX records and then try to connect via SMTP (on port 25) to each of
+them in order of precedence (if necessary). It will run through the
+SMTP dialog until just before the I<DATA> stage, i.e. doing I<EHLO>,
+I<MAIL FROM> and I<RCPT TO>. If no MX is defined, B<checkmail> will
+fall back to the I<example.org> host itself, provided there is at
+least one A record defined in the DNS. CNAMEs will be accepted and
+resolved here. If there are neither MX nor A records for
+I<example.org>, mail is not deliverable and B<checkmail> will fail
+accordingly. If no host can be reached, B<checkmail> will fail,
+too. Finally B<checkmail> will fail if mail to the given recipient
+is not accepted by the respective host.
+
+If B<checkmail> fails, you'll not be able to deliver mail to that
+address - at least not using the configured sender address and from
+the host you're testing from. However, the opposite is not true: a
+mail you send may still not be delivered even if a test via
+B<checkmail> succeeds. The receiving entity may reject your mail after
+the I<DATA> stage, due to content checking or without any special
+reason, or it may even drop, filter or bounce your mail after finally
+accepting it. There is no way to be sure a mail will be accepted short
+of sending a real mail to the address in question.
+
+You may, however, try to detect hosts that will happily accept any and
+all recipient in the SMTP dialog and just reject your mail later on,
+for example to defeat exactly the kind of check you try to do.
+B<checkmail> will do that by submitting a recipient address that is
+known to be invalid; if that address is accepted, too, you'll know
+that you can't reliably check the validity of any address on that
+host. You can force that check by using the B<-r> option.
+
+If you don't want to see just the results of your test, you can get a
+B<complete log> of the SMTP dialog by using the B<-l> option. That may be
+helpful to test for temporary failure conditions.
+
+On the other hand you may use the B<-q> option to suppress all output;
+B<checkmail> will then terminate with one of the following B<exit
+status>:
+
+=over 4
+
+=item B<0>
+
+address(es) seem/seems to be valid
+
+=item B<1>
+
+temporary error (connection failure or temporary failure)
+
+=item B<2>
+
+address is invalid
+
+=item B<3>
+
+address cannot reliably be checked (test using B<-r> failed)
+
+=back
+
+You can do B<batch processing> using B<-f> and submitting a file with
+one address on each line. In that case the exit status is set to the
+highest value generated by testing all addresses, i.e. it is set to
+B<0> if and only if no adress failed, but to B<2> if even one address
+failed and to B<3> if even one addresses couldn't reliably be checked.
+
+And finally you can B<suppress DNS lookups> for MX and A records and
+just force B<checkmail> to connect to a particular host using the
+B<-m> option.
